Sadaqah is a voluntary charitable act in Islam, intended to help those in need without any expectation of reward or recognition. Unlike zakat, which is a mandatory form of almsgiving based on wealth, sadaqah can be given in any amount and at any time. It can take various forms, including monetary donations, acts of kindness, or sharing knowledge. The practice emphasizes compassion and community support, reflecting the Islamic principle of helping others.
